Xiaomi launches Redmi 9 smartphone, price starts at Rs 8,999: Details here


Chinese smartphone maker on Thursday launched in India the Redmi 9 smartphone. Second in the Redmi 9 series, the smartphone will be available in Carbon Black, Sporty Orange, Sky Blue colours at online portal, Amazon India, Mi Homes and Mi Studios from August 31. The phone will be available in 64GB and 128GB internal storage variants, both with 4GB RAM, priced at Rs 8,999 and Rs 9,999.

“With each Redmi device, we are moving closer to making sure technology is available for everyone. The Redmi 8 series has shipped nearly 25 million units globally, which is a testimony to the trust that our consumers have shown in us. With Redmi 9 we want to build upon the legacy of the number series,” said Sneha Tainwala, Redmi India Lead.

The Redmi 9 features Xiaomi’s Aura Iconic Design. It sports a 6.35-inch IPS HD+ display of a 20:9 aspect ratio. The display is TÜV Rheinland certified for eye-care protection. The Redmi 9’s back sports a textured design and features a fingerprint sensor. Like its predecessors, the Redmi 9 supports dual 4G standby SIM cards and a dedicated microSD card slot. It has a 3.5mm headphone jack, too.
